Title :
Computerization of a Large Relay Setting File

Abstract :
An existing highly functional relay settings card file containing a vast amount of technical data for a large variety of relaying terminals was computerized. The primary goal was to retain the transparency of the existing manual file while benefiting from computerization´s handling capabilities. The computer´s limited ability to use preprinted output forms was overcome by programming it to create its own forms. Efficient programming and data organization resulted in the computer displaying and printing forms similar to those used in the manual file. This made the new file as convenient as the old and compatible with it over the 2 year transition period. The programming provides fast, interactive access to all records in the file and allows displaying and printing of a large variety of card forms and useful reports.
